Structure Motif Annotation: Mechanism and Catalytic Site Atlas M-CSA Database Homepage Chains Enzyme Name Description Catalytic Residues site-specific DNA-methyltransferase (cytosine-N4-specific)
M-CSA #427 This methylase recognizes the double-stranded sequence CAGCTG, causes specific methylation on C-4 on both strands, and protects the DNA from cleavage by the PvuII endonuclease.
